Output ae288a7d99a4c5a602f45c0fa01c7f704617a7bf7acf43daa13cd532c21921fe:4

value
3000118
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e38e4c185f29c8a54872201146a11792d0012b3 OP_EQUAL
address
32zDYGHx2ZB86hiwZ6mRGdSMsSDQJMK2hF
transaction
ae288a7d99a4c5a602f45c0fa01c7f704617a7bf7acf43daa13cd532c21921fe
confirmations
417608
spent
true